Control Data Publishing, 1981. Hardcover. Fine/Very Good. Aldo Abelleira. Octavo, hardcover, fine in VG blue pictorial dj. First printing of first edition. 224 pages with photos, drawings, map, glossary. Speiss, a Minnesota schoolteacher planned and worked for six years to build the small sailboat that would carry him alone across the Atlantic, the "Yankee Girl," a ten foot sailboat. Map endpapers showing route. This chronicles his preparations, frustrations, hardships, and achievement. Beautiful frontis of "Yankee Girl" at dawn in color. This is the story of his 3,800 mile voyage with 50 photos.
